Step

1. Decide if you'll be using the printer via Wi-Fi or Bluetooth. Some printers offer both options, so choose one or the other.
2. Use the printer's user guide to find the network menu or settings on the printer. For HP printers, they're usually found under the 'Network' menu off the main page.
3. Select your installation type. Some printers offer Wi-Fi Protected Setup over a wireless network. If your network doesn't support this, choose the standard wireless setup wizard.
4. Follow any prompts, such as entering your wireless network password (if applicable). If you're installing via Bluetooth you'll choose to make the printer 'discoverable' so the computer can see it. You may see a pass code that will be used to pair the printer with the computer.
5. Launch the printer's installation CD in the computer. A setup wizard will begin to guide you through the rest of the installation. If you're using Bluetooth, you'll enter your pass code and the device will be automatically paired with the computer.
6. Print a test document after the installation wizard is complete. You should see your printer listed in the print dialog window. Your wireless printer is now installed.
